The NOM Esports team has accused the DEATHROW team of using cheats

The NOM Esports team accused the DEATHROW team of using cheats during a match where the latter is attempting to qualify for the closed qualification round of the Asian RMR. NOM player Zax mentioned on Twitter that previously, a DEATHROW player known as Joker had played with sommer, who was banned for using cheats.

NOM Esports also became interested in the Polish-Ukrainian duo, MaxwellJ and Qweall. According to Zax, MaxwellJ has a Russian ID linked to his Faceit account, registered two years ago, with a level 10, but only 290 matches played.

Another member of the NOM team accused MaxwellJ of deceit, claiming that he is actually Ukrainian but pretends to be Polish.

In a conversation with Israeli player MOREE, Qweall mentioned knowing MaxwellJ for only one day. Despite this, Zax noted that a few days ago, the player posing as a Pole used the same knife skin that Qweall is currently using, but MaxwellJ hasn't displayed this skin anymore.

NOM players also observed that DEATHROW members only check specific angles on the map where opponents are typically found.
